5-17-19 DOUBLE SIGNED BINARY-TO-BCD: BDSL(278)
(278)
BDSL C S D

Description
When the execution condition is OFF, BDSL(278) is not executed. When the
execution condition is ON, BDSL(278) converts the data in specified words (S
and S+1) from double signed binary to double signed BCD, and outputs the re-
sult to specified destination words (D and D+1). The format of the destination
word is determined by the contents of the control word (C).
Note Special I/O Units sometimes sometimes require input of signed BCD data.
BCDS(276) or BDSL(278) can be used to easily convert signed binary data to
signed BCD data.
The output data format and range designations for the various control word con-
tents are as follows:
When C = 0000 (Output Data Range: –999 9999 to 999 9999 BCD)
